Showstopper Pecan Pie

Delicate top layer gives way to a rich, smooth center.

       Here is my Pecan Pie recipe that is so incredibly simple anyone can make it. It takes about five minutes to put together, and doesn’t compromise on flavor. It’s absolutely delicious! Crust:

1 unbaked Insanely Flaky Pie Crust

Filling: 

3 eggs

¼ cup sugar

¼ cup brown sugar 

½ cup light corn syrup

½ cup dark corn syrup

1 cup coarsely chopped pecans 

1 tsp pure vanilla extract 


Steps:

Preheat oven to 350 degrees 

  1. Prepare the pie crust. Once your crust is assembled and ready to bake, set aside.

  2. Whisk together 3 eggs in a medium bowl, until combined. Add sugar, corn syrup, chopped pecans (they will get nice and toasty as they cook), and pure vanilla extract to the eggs. Stir to combine.

  3. Pour into your pie crust.

  4. Bake in the oven at 350 for 45-55 minutes, until the crust is golden and filling is no longer jiggly. The slightest jiggle is okay. It will continue to firm up as it cools.
